The longer the trip, the more delay a headwind introduces. I'm grateful to be able to leave home early without being anxious about wasted time thanks to a manager who doesn't really care if we clock in early as long as we're there for the right amount of time and there's shift overlap.

I left before dawn and the sun rose on the way, as usual. Now, though, it's almost as dark outside as when I left. Heavy rain and clouds are darkening the outside world, though it seems to be moving on. I'm glad I missed it. I don't mind as much biking through rain on the way home 'cause I can towel off and change. Being soaked when arriving at work is more annoying, mostly because of soggy shoes and dripping hair.

Danae and I have started playing Assassin's Creed: Origins. So far there doesn't seem to be much integration with the wider storyline of the games and the main character is not interesting to me. He's a big, tough, sweaty, beardy, gruff fighter-dude. He's not nearly as interesting to me as the less stereotypical protagonists in the other six games we've gone through (AC 1, 2 [parts 1, 2 and 3], 3, and 4 [Black Flag]. The fighting system seems pretty boring so far too, in comparison to the other games. Oh well; maybe it'll get better.

(Though to be fair, the protagonist of Black Flag was quite the asshole for most of the game and I didn't like him that much either. But he wasn't boring.)
